Os02g0612300
The rice Os02g0612300 was reported as du3 in 2008 [1] by researchers from the Japan.

Function
- Transient expression of green fluorescent protein (GFP)-tagged Du3 proteins in rice protoplasts resulted in localization to the nucleus showing a speckled pattern similar to the pattern displayed by other splicing factors.
Expression
- The du3 mutant has also reduced the splicing efficiency of Wxb pre-mRNA. Furthermore, map-based cloning revealed that Du3 encodes the rice homolog of a cap-binding protein 20 kD subunit (CBP20), a component of the heterodimeric nuclear cap-binding complex (CBC) playing a role in pre-mRNA splicing, RNA nuclear export, and nonsense-mediated decay.
